Output 34a4a66381b319f88c051b100e414e96463e55a40d3dd2f84da89047880f2064:0

value
1025853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bda9f8e08f4a8535c673554ead6589387eaf9be1 OP_EQUAL
address
MRC1ZZS6oosa3QEDGoApqwTHqaGhsPpicQ
transaction
34a4a66381b319f88c051b100e414e96463e55a40d3dd2f84da89047880f2064
spent
true